To open Microsoft Outlook in safe mode, there are several simple methods:

  1. Using the Ctrl key:
  • Close Outlook if it is running.
  • Press and hold the Ctrl key on your keyboard.
  • While holding Ctrl, click the Outlook shortcut (on desktop, Start menu, or taskbar).
  • Keep holding Ctrl until a dialog box appears asking to start Outlook in safe mode.
  • Click "Yes" to confirm.
  • If prompted, select your Outlook profile and click OK.
  1. Using the Run dialog box:
  • Press Windows key + R to open the Run dialog.
  • Type "Outlook.exe /safe" (without quotes) and press Enter or click OK.
  • If asked, choose your profile and click OK.
  1. Using Command Prompt:
  • Open Command Prompt.

  • Type the full path to Outlook.exe followed by /safe, for example:
    "C:\Program Files\Microsoft Office\root\Office16\Outlook.exe" /safe

  • Press Enter and select profile if prompted.

  1. Creating a desktop shortcut:
  • Right-click desktop, choose New > Shortcut.

  • Enter the Outlook.exe path followed by /safe, e.g.,
    "C:\Program Files\Microsoft Office\root\Office16\Outlook.exe" /safe

  • Name the shortcut and finish.

  • Use this shortcut to start Outlook in safe mode.

When Outlook is running in safe mode, it disables add-ins and custom settings, helping troubleshoot issues. These methods will allow you to start Outlook in safe mode for troubleshooting purposes.
